The Huemark audit endpoint evaluates rendered pages for color-contrast compliance and returns a per-element ratio report. Maintainers should note that results are cached for one hour per page hash, so repeated calls during a deploy may return stale scores. All requests to the internal audit service must be authenticated; for local development, use the key provided below.

API key for bageg-kajef: vxb2-ss

## Break-Glass: PixHoard Image Cache

New folks: if the PixHoard image cache leaks memory and OOMs the Renner nodes, don't wait for approvals. Restart via the break-glass account, file an incident, and notify the cache owner. Access is audited. The break-glass account unlocks with the recovery passphrase below.

recovery phrase for kagaf-yajof: fraax-quenwyn-lamion

Key ceremony checklist, item 7: Verify the Sketchforge undo/redo stack before sealing. Open a test diagram, perform ten edits, undo five, redo two, and confirm the history ledger hashes match the witness copy. This proves the editor's state journal was not tampered with during the ceremony. Once verified, seal the signing module and record the recovery passphrase below.

vault phrase of yaguf-hahaf = druath-holix

## Handover: Fleet Fuel-Usage Report (Varnhold Logistics)

Welcome aboard. The weekly fuel-usage report pulls telemetry from the Petrolign collectors into the Graywick warehouse every Sunday night. Watch for gaps when trucks pass through the Dunmere corridor, where uplink drops are common; the backfill job handles most of these automatically. Validation rules live in the report config, not the pipeline code. To unlock the archived report credentials vault, use the recovery passphrase listed below.

unlock words, hahaf-fajeg: quenmir-belius

Subject: Replacement lock for the records safe

Hi Dispatch,

The replacement lock for the old Merrowfield safe finally arrived from Calver & Sons. It's boxed and waiting at the front counter, labelled for the Briarholt annex. Can you get it on tomorrow morning's run? Nothing fragile, but it shouldn't sit around. Here's the hand-over instruction for the driver.

dispatch memo: the sorius tamius courier leaves the praeth ledger at gate 4873 under passcode 928014